The World - News from March 17, 1986
Soviet leader Mikhail S. Gorbachev plans to visit West Germany by June, the West German news magazine Der Spiegel said. It attributed its information to unnamed high-ranking sources in the East German Communist Party. The Bonn government’s chief spokesman, Friedhelm Ost, said authorities have no knowledge of such a visit and “will not participate in these speculations.”
